@ -352,9 +352,14 @@ public class WolfSSLEngine extends SSLEngine {
/* Save session into WolfSSLAuthStore cache, saves session
* pointer for resumption if on client side. Protected with ioLock
* since underlying get1Session can use I/O with peek. */
if (!this.sessionStored) {
synchronized (ioLock) {
* since underlying get1Session can use I/O with peek.
*
* Only store session if handshake is finished, SSL_get_error() does
* not have an active error state, and the session has not been
* stored previously. */
synchronized (ioLock) {
if (this.handshakeFinished && (ssl.getError(0) == 0) &&
!this.sessionStored) {
this.engineHelper.saveSession();
}
}
